The best walk-in shower for seniors prioritizes safety and ease of use. Key features include a low or no threshold, built-in seating, and accessible grab bars. Easy-to-reach controls are also important. We help Texas seniors find options that promote independence and comfort.
Medicare generally does not cover walk-in showers for general home improvements. Coverage is typically reserved for medically necessary cases with a doctor's prescription. We can discuss how a walk-in shower can improve your daily life in your Tyler home.
